A woman had to be cut free from a vehicle following a collision between two cars in Samlesbury this afternoon (March 1).

Two appliances and crews from Preston attended the scene at around 12.38pm where hydraulic equipment was used to remove the roof of the car.

The woman was taken to hospital in an ambulance.

The incident occurred on Preston New Road in the vicinity of the Samlesbury Hotel.

Lancashire Road Police are reporting no serious injuries as a result of the incident.

There are no traffic delays as a result of the collision.
